Soch Solar Systems LLP

Soch Solar Systems LLP

#25, 2nd Floor, Teacher's Colony, 3rd Cross, 7th Main, 1st Stage, 2nd Block, HBR Layout, Kalyan Nagar Post, Bangalore, Karnataka, 560043
Click to show company phone
인도 인도